Mayhem guitarist Teloch posted on his social media that he is in quarantine suffering from symptoms of the new coronavirus. The group performed in the United States last month on tour for their album Daemon , released in 2019, and returned to Norway amidst the pandemic crisis.
In the post, Teloch appears wearing a mask and giving the middle finger to the camera, while in the caption he reveals how his health is: "Thank you for asking about my health and demanding that I stay home, everyone."
Then he recounts that he went to the hospital and tested positive for "a virus," but that he can't say for sure it's the new coronavirus, because in Norway, hospitals don't have enough tests to apply to everyone who presents symptoms. Therefore, they only test patients with severe symptoms of the disease, which is not the case for Teloch, and healthcare professionals.
“I’m already feeling better, so don’t feel sorry for me. But this shows that the virus doesn’t discriminate; even super nice people like me, who are worth four million, can catch this shit,” he wrote.
